## Artifact Signing — SDK Parity Notes (Weekly Sync)

Kestrel SDK for Android reached parity with the Swift client this sprint: offline queueing, batched telemetry, and retry semantics now match. Both SDKs ship as signed artifacts from the same pipeline. Remaining gap: background sync throttling, targeted next sprint. Verify both release bundles before tagging. Both artifacts validate against the shared signing key below.

signing key of kawig-fafog = bky19_6Fypv1qws7J8qJtaYjX

MEMO — Halvane Institute, Exams Office

The sealed spring exam papers for the Brierfold assessment arrive Thursday at 08:30. Storage room B must be cleared and locked by Wednesday close. No one opens the crate before the proctor signs. The courier from Quillmark Transit will not release the crate without the agreed confirmation. The confidential hand-over instruction for the courier follows below.

dispatch memo: the sorius tamius courier leaves the praeth ledger at gate 4873 under passcode 928014

Excerpt for Thursday's sync: the Gullharbor archival service moves cold storage buckets to the Permafrost tier once access frequency drops below threshold for a full quarter. Restores are asynchronous and metered, so downstream teams must request thaws ahead of audits. Deletion only occurs after the legal-hold check clears. The sweep cadence, age cutoffs, and thaw limits currently in effect are listed below.

limits module of tajop-hahig:
RATE_LIMITS = {
    "quenath": 10,
    "oliix": 1,
    "zorath": 2,
    "ralath": 2,
}

Handover: baseline.sast.json in the Quillgate repo. Regenerated after the parser refactor; 214 suppressed findings, all triaged. Don't regenerate blindly — it masks new issues. If CI flags baseline drift, diff against last week's snapshot first. Escalation path is unchanged. Questions about any suppressed entry go to the person below.

account owner for bahif-yageg: Eliath Ulair Quenvan Kasok